After a senator suddenly dies after completing (and sealing) an investigation into the nuclear power industry, the remaining senator and the state governor must decide on a person who will play along with their shady deals and not cause any problems. They decide on Billy Jack, currently sitting in prison after being sent to jail at the end of his previous film.

First of all, the premise is pretty silly. You get to appoint a senator, so you pick a man with no political experience who is serving time in jail? That just makes very little sense. But it is necessary to move the plot forward.

Unfortunately, the plot is pretty weak and is really just a ham-handed confrontation between Billy Jack and some corrupt politicians who are obsessed with building a nuclear reactor on a fault line. The plot idea is not bad, but the execution is so sloppy it seems like an amateur movie-of-the-week, not a theatrical release. Allegedly another 40 minutes of footage is floating around out there, but one has to wonder what more could have been added to this sprawling mess.
